%0 Journal Article %T Unavoidable Parallel Minors of 4-Connected Graphs %A Carolyn Chun %A Guoli Ding %A Bogdan Oporowski %A Dirk Vertigan %J Mathematics %D 2006 %I arXiv %X A parallel minor is obtained from a graph by any sequence of edge contractions and parallel edge deletions. We prove that, for any positive integer k, every internally 4-connected graph of sufficiently high order contains a parallel minor isomorphic to a variation of K_{4,k} with a complete graph on the vertices of degree k, the k-partition triple fan with a complete graph on the vertices of degree k, the k-spoke double wheel, the k-spoke double wheel with axle, the (2k+1)-rung Mobius zigzag ladder, the (2k)-rung zigzag ladder, or K_k. We also find the unavoidable parallel minors of 1-, 2-, and 3-connected graphs. %U http://arxiv.org/abs/math/0606577v2
